To anyone out there who has this camera... Has anyone found any good telephoto adapters? I've only found two. They are 2x telephoto adapters and they are advertised as in "regular" or "professional" varrieties. I can't for the life of me see the difference between them (except for the price.)

I'm curious to the telephoto capabilities of the s85. I realise it's limited, but I hoping that some people out there had found lens' or scopes to shoot through that could drastically improve the telephoto.

Olympus makes pretty good auxillary teleconverters

I would look for something like an A-200, C-210 or a B-300 (B-300 is veeery expensive and hard to find) which would help you in your woes :)

What size threads does the Sony Adapter use?

I'm not sure what the thread is for the Sony S85. I ended up picking up a 2x Telephoto adapter for the camera - which should arrive this week. It's not as much power as I would like (I think it will boost it from 60mm-120mm to 120-240mm)... but I suppose it's a limitation I have to live with until I can afford to spend a lot more money on a camera.

I bought a cheap ProOptic 2x for my S75 it mounts to the 52mm filter adapter. I'm very unhappy with the image quality but for $50 I guess it would be expected and I'll live with it until I get enough money for a new lens or new camera.
